Question
hi i`m a 25 graduate of geography i reside in Nigeria and i`v always dreamed of directing and producing movies i have so many movie story ideas but i`v never developed anyone of them i would like to go to film school but i don't have the finances. how do you advice i proceed and what do you think really determines if i have the talent for movie directing and production. thanks

Answer
Charles,

Thanks for writing. I would suggest that you get your hands on a video camera, a computer on which you can download the video footage, and a software program that will allow you to edit your footage. Then find a story your passionate about, cast some actors, and make your own film. It probably will not be that good the first time out - most aren't - but you'll learn a lot by doing it. And every time you make another film, hopefully you'll get better and better. And that's the only way you're going to know if you truly have any talent at making films.

Good luck!
